10. (1) In this by-law-

[CAP. 140

Sale of marine fish

holders.

G.N.A. 57/51.

"marine fish" has the meaning assigned thereto in the by stall

Marketing (Marine Fish) Order, 1950; "wholesale fish market" has the meaning assigned thereto

in the Marketing (Marine Fish) Order, 1950.

(2) If the specified commodity (referred to in paragraph (4) of by-law 9) includes marine fish, then the following conditions shall apply in respect of the tenure of that stall-

(a) the lessee shall forthwith submit to the Director of Marketing for his approval the name of an agent to be responsible on behalf of the lessee for the purchase of marine fish at the wholesale fish market;

(b) the lessee shall not sell at his stall any marine fish except marine fish purchased at the wholesale fish market by an agent approved by the Director of Marketing Provided that this condition shall not be construed to prevent the lessee himself from purchasing marine fish at the wholesale fish market for sale at his own stall;

(c) the lessee shall exhibit on his signboard the words

in English "Marine Fish Sold";

(d) the lessee shall during normal business hours maintain stocks of marine fish adequate to the needs of regular daily customers;

(e) the lessee shall exhibit in Chinese characters the retail price per catty by means of tags attached to such marine fish or to portions thereof intended for sale. In respect of live fish sold direct from a tank or tub no indication of the price is required;

(f) if so required by the Council, the lessee shall also

exhibit such retail prices in English;

(g) every price tag shall be of a design approved by

the Council.

(3) Notwithstanding anything to the contrary contained in these by-laws, if in the opinion of the Council a lessee fails without reasonable cause to comply with any of the said conditions, the Council may forthwith terminate his lease without refund of rent or other compensation.
